Output acaaa173cf0b8a1a600dfd11792c6ccdd7cf8a48dcd419fcbc10f4de33ce6338:1

value
139763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ac43886a8f462594f71df8fb6294b273ce94d8a OP_EQUAL
address
3FoM3kEMgtyYueLRAQrnhqLy6PbeCsfjho
transaction
acaaa173cf0b8a1a600dfd11792c6ccdd7cf8a48dcd419fcbc10f4de33ce6338
confirmations
189207
spent
true